Some Notes of the Past, 1870-1891 is a memoir written by Henry Drummond Wolff and published in 1893. The book provides a detailed account of the author's personal experiences and observations during the period from 1870 to 1891. Wolff was a British diplomat and politician who served as a Member of Parliament for various constituencies in the United Kingdom. In this book, he shares his insights on the political and social climate of the time, as well as his experiences as a diplomat in various countries, including Russia, Turkey, and Germany. The book is divided into chapters that cover different periods of Wolff's life and career. He writes about his early years as a journalist and his first diplomatic posting in St. Petersburg, where he witnessed the assassination of Tsar Alexander II. He also shares his experiences as a diplomat in Constantinople during the Russo-Turkish War and his interactions with influential figures such as Otto von Bismarck and William Gladstone. Throughout the book, Wolff provides a candid and insightful perspective on the events and personalities of the time. He also includes personal anecdotes and reflections on his own life and career.
